The location doesn't make up for the rest
On check in, the agent tried to upsell me to the "sister" hotel (where the service desk is) stating that the other hotel was "much nicer". When I turned them down they took me to a basement room in the Eaton Square building down the street. WiFi was sketchy and didn't cover the whole room. Later I discovered there were no towels, and phoned the desk. They told me to go back to the other hotel to collect my own towels. There were cobwebs on the lights, and very dirty grout in the shower. The carpet on the stairs to the room is frayed, and the paint on the walls throughout is old and chipped. The kicker was listening to the rats in the walls. I'm not making that up -- I took a video of the sounds.. chewing and chirping. On the other hand, the location is great. I could walk everywhere I needed to be. That said, I wouldn't stay here again.
